Commonwealth Diplomat (International Relations) |
Negotiate treaties, represent the UK's interests within Commonwealth nations, and foster international cooperation. Requires strong communication and intercultural skills. |
International Development Specialist (Commonwealth Focus) |
Design and implement aid projects within Commonwealth countries, promoting sustainable development and poverty reduction. Strong analytical and project management skills are crucial. |
Trade Policy Advisor (Commonwealth) |
Develop and implement trade policies that benefit both the UK and Commonwealth nations, ensuring fair and equitable trade practices. Expertise in international trade law is essential. |
Political Analyst (Commonwealth Affairs) |
Analyze political landscapes within Commonwealth nations, providing strategic advice to policymakers. Excellent research and analytical skills are paramount. |
